What is the relationship between fear and anxiety?

  1. Fear is a specific response to a perceived threat, while anxiety is a more general feeling of unease and apprehension.

  2. Fear and anxiety are the same thing.

  3. Anxiety is a more severe form of fear.

  4. Fear and anxiety are unrelated.


Correct Option: A
Explanation:

Fear is a specific response to a perceived threat, while anxiety is a more general feeling of unease and apprehension. Fear is often triggered by a specific event or situation, while anxiety can be more persistent and pervasive.

What is the role of the media in shaping fear and anxiety?

  1. The media can amplify and spread fear and anxiety by focusing on negative news stories.

  2. The media can help to reduce fear and anxiety by providing accurate and balanced information.

  3. The media has no impact on fear and anxiety.

  4. The media can both amplify and reduce fear and anxiety, depending on the context.


Correct Option: D
Explanation:

The media can both amplify and reduce fear and anxiety, depending on the context. On the one hand, the media can amplify and spread fear and anxiety by focusing on negative news stories and sensationalizing events. On the other hand, the media can help to reduce fear and anxiety by providing accurate and balanced information, and by promoting positive messages.
